The reason to why it scratches is that Titanium oxidises easily and the surface dulls, this oxidised coating is less strong than the Titanium itself and as it is darker than the metal beneath scratches are more visible than they would be with stainless steel. Titanium is a very reactive metal that shows remarkable corrosion resistance in oxidizing acid environments by virtue of a passive oxide film. The oxide film formed on titanium is more protective than that on stainless steel, and it often performs well in media that can cause pitting and crevice corrosion.
